Mollagu Kuttu with Mango Pachadi (Raita)

Pakodas and Chai are hot favourite to everyone on a rainy day. But this mollagukuttu with raw mango pachadi is one heavenly combination which is worth a try. For the Mollagu kuttu

Boil water and in the hot water add turmeric , pepper powder , sambhar powder. Let this cook for 5 -10 mts . To this add vegetables ( green peas, snake gourd , broad beans (english) - avarrakai(tamil), tomatoes ) , Tur dal , salt as per taste. Pressure cook all this 1-2 whistels.
Grind fresh coconut , pepper , cumin seeds . Add this paste to the cooked vegetables. Boil everything well and give thadka of Mustard seeds, Udad dal , curry leaves, hing powder, red chillies in coconut oil.

For the Raw mango pachadi (raita )

Cut the raw mango to small pieces. Heat oil in the vessel and add mustard seeds , udad dal , red chillies, curry leaves . Add the raw mangoes , turmeric powder and little red chilli powder. For 1 medium sized raw mango add 2 glasses of water. Once the water starts boiling add jaggery 2-3 small pieces. You will see that the mango gets cooked very nicely , if its still watery you can mix rice flour with quarter cup water and add to this.

Serve hot with steamed rice . Everytime my husband sees raw mango in the market he wants me to buy it and cook for him this awesome combination especially when it rains or is very cold.
